Nginx 原始碼安裝

2021-10-21 07:46:56 字數 525 閱讀 2368

1、安裝依賴。nginx 原始碼使用c編寫,安裝時需要gcc,同時使用zlib進行壓縮,使用openssl進行加密,還依賴乙個perl的庫叫pcre,用來解析正則。

依次執行以下三條命令來安裝這四個庫:

yum install gcc

yum install pcre pcre-devel

yum install -y zlib zlib-devel

yum install -y openssl openssl-devel

tar -xvf nginx-1.18.0.tar.gz
3、編譯安裝 nginx。

進入nginx解壓目錄,執行:

./configure

make

make

install

執行後會生成 /usr/local/nginx 目錄,進入該目錄,在 sbin 裡有 nginx 的啟動檔案,在 conf 裡有 nginx 的配置檔案。

nginx原始碼安裝

nginx原始碼安裝 安裝環境 作業系統 ubuntu 12.04 nginx v1.4.2 pcre v8.33 zlib v1.2.8 1.安裝zlib 1 解壓縮 plain tdtc100 ubuntu tar zxvf zlib 1.2.8.tar.gz 2 安裝 plain tdtc10...

Nginx原始碼安裝

解壓 tar zxvf nginx 1.10.0.tar.gz 執行下面的命令安裝nginx的依賴庫 yum y install gcc pcre pcre devel zlib zlib devel openssl openssl devel我這裡只配置安裝到 opt目錄下,其它選項可執行.con...

nginx 原始碼安裝

缺少 pcre 安裝包 筆者用的是ubuntu apt install libpcre3 libpcre3 dev 缺少 openssl 安裝包 筆者用的是ubuntu apt install openssl apt install libssl dev 再次執行 nginx 指令碼內容 1 bin...